Lightweight Advantage of Aluminum Construction

One of the biggest reasons behind the success of aluminum tugboats is their lightweight structure. Compared to traditional steel vessels, aluminum tugboats can be up to 30–40% lighter. This reduction in weight leads to improved fuel efficiency and faster operations.

Fuel costs account for nearly 50% of total vessel operating expenses. By using aluminum, operators can reduce fuel consumption by up to 20%, which translates into significant long-term savings.

Corrosion Resistance and Durability

Another major benefit of aluminum is its natural resistance to corrosion. Unlike steel, aluminum does not rust, which significantly reduces maintenance requirements.

Maintenance costs for traditional vessels can account for 10–15% of their lifecycle expenses. Aluminum tugboats, however, require less frequent repairs and upkeep, ensuring lower costs and minimal downtime.

Environmental Sustainability

Sustainability is becoming a top priority in the maritime sector. Governments and regulatory bodies are enforcing stricter emission standards to reduce the environmental impact of shipping operations.

Aluminum is a highly sustainable material. Nearly 75% of all aluminum ever produced is still in use today, thanks to its recyclability. Additionally, recycling aluminum consumes about 95% less energy compared to producing new material.

Cost Efficiency Over the Lifecycle

Although aluminum tugboats may have a slightly higher initial cost, they offer substantial savings over time. Reduced fuel consumption, lower maintenance costs, and longer service life contribute to overall cost efficiency.

Industry data indicates that aluminum vessels can lower total lifecycle costs by 15–25% compared to traditional steel vessels. This makes them a smart investment for marine operators seeking long-term value.
